# Days / hours boundary in `precisedelta` | ||
|
||
When a `timedelta` is described by `precisedelta`, it | ||
is aimed to be as human as possible. | ||
|
||
```python | ||
>>> import humanize | ||
>>> import datetime |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=31)) | ||
'1 month and 12 hours'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=62)) | ||
'2 months and 1 day'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=92)) | ||
'3 months and 12 hours'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=32)) | ||
'1 month, 1 day and 12 hours' | ||
``` | ||
|
||
Setting a minimum unit forces us to use fractional value for the latest | ||
unit, in this case, `days`: | ||
|
||
```python | ||
>>> humanize.precisedelta(datetime.timedelta(days=31), minimum_unit='days') | ||
'1 month and 0.50 days'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=62), minimum_unit='days') | ||
'2 months and 1 day'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=92), minimum_unit='days') | ||
'3 months and 0.50 days'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=32), minimum_unit='days') | ||
'1 month and 1.50 days' | ||
``` | ||
|
||
The `format` controls how this fractional (latest) value is formatted. | ||
Using an integer representation like `'%d'` may yield unexpected results | ||
as things like `0.50 days` are cast to `0 days` during the formatting: | ||
|
||
```python | ||
>>> humanize.precisedelta(datetime.timedelta(days=31), minimum_unit='days', format='%d') | ||
'1 month and 0 days'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=62), minimum_unit='days', format='%d') | ||
'2 months and 1 day'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=92), minimum_unit='days', format='%d') | ||
'3 months and 0 days'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=32), minimum_unit='days', format='%d') | ||
'1 month and 1 days' | ||
``` | ||
|
||
`precisedelta` accepts a `truncate` flag to truncate and drop values too | ||
close to zero. | ||
|
||
```python | ||
>>> humanize.precisedelta(datetime.timedelta(days=31), minimum_unit='days', format='%d', truncate=True) | ||
'1 month'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=62), minimum_unit='days', format='%d', truncate=True) | ||
'2 months and 1 day'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=92), minimum_unit='days', format='%d', truncate=True) | ||
'3 months'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=32), minimum_unit='days', format='%d', truncate=True) | ||
'1 month and 1 days' | ||
``` | ||
|
||
Notice the `truncate=True` does not imply `format='%d'` as fractional | ||
numbers are still possible and `format` still apply: | ||
|
||
```python | ||
>>> humanize.precisedelta(datetime.timedelta(days=31), minimum_unit='days', truncate=True) | ||
'1 month'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=62), minimum_unit='days', truncate=True) | ||
'2 months and 1 day'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=92), minimum_unit='days', truncate=True) | ||
'3 months' | ||
|
||
>>> humanize.precisedelta(datetime.timedelta(days=32), minimum_unit='days', truncate=True) | ||
'1 month and 1.50 days' | ||
``` | ||
